Warning signs of substance abuse in children : -
Personality changes - sudden mood changes, depression, general lack of interest, irresponsible behavior.
Breaking family rules
Falling grades. Absence from school.
Fatigue
Red and grazed eyes
Chronic cough
Disciplinary problems.

Depression in Adolescents
-----------------------------------------------------------
All individuals may become depressed at some point in time. However, when feelings of depression persist and interfere with a child's ability to work, it is termed as depression.
Children and teenagers are as prone as adults to suffer from depression. At any given point in time, about 5% of children in a population suffer from depression.
